What's The Definition Of Hilly?
[adj] having hills and crags; "hilly terrain"
Synonyms | Synonyms for Hilly: cragged | craggy | mountainous | rough | unsmooth Related Terms | Find terms related to Hilly: See Also | Hilly In Webster's Dictionary \Hill"y\, a.
1. Abounding with hills; uneven in surface; as, a hilly
country. ``Hilly steep.'' --Dryden.
2. Lofty; as, hilly empire. [Obs.] --Beau. & Fl.
